Is your child having constant tantrums or emotional meltdowns?
Before you blame “defiance,” there’s a neuroscience-backed reason your calm voice isn’t calming them and a simple 4-step method that can stop meltdowns in 60 seconds.
In this video, you’ll learn the S.T.O.P. Method, a powerful co-regulation strategy that helps your child calm down fast because your nervous system becomes their guide. If tantrums, crying, screaming, or “behavior issues” feel out of control, this will change everything.

What You’ll Learn in This Video:
Why your child’s meltdowns escalate even when you stay calm
The brain science behind tantrums (amygdala hijack explained)
How mirror neurons cause kids to “catch” your stress
Why reasoning and consequences never work mid-meltdown
The S.T.O.P. Method (Stop • Track • Observe • Provide)
How to respond when your child hits, throws, or screams
What to do in public meltdowns
The power of “repair” and emotional modeling
How co-regulation rewires your child’s brain long-term
